|'''photo_size'''
| Specify the width of the photo in pixels. For example, <code>photo_size = 200</code> with no "px". If no value is specified, the default width is 288 pixels. A standard horizontal photographic composition will generally display well at 288px. A standard vertical composition may need to be adjusted to 180 or 220 pixels.

|'''map'''
| The name of a location map as per [[Template:Location map]] (e.g. ''Indonesia'' or ''Russia''). The coordinates in the coordinates field will be used to position a pushpin coordinate marker and label on the map '''automatically'''. To use a static image, use {{para|map_image}}
|-
| '''map_image'''
| The file name of a static map image to be displayed. To use a [[Template:location map|location map]], use {{para|map}}.
|-
|'''map_size'''
| Must be entered as only a number—'''no need for px'''. The default value is 250.
|-
|'''map_alt'''
| Alt text for the map, primarily for visually impaired readers. See ''[[Wikipedia:Alternative text for images#Maps|Alt text for maps]]''.
|-
|'''map_caption'''
| Fill out if a map caption is desired. If not specified, '''location''' will be used.
|-
|'''location'''
| Province or state first, followed by country. For USA, the county is optional but if given, be provided before the state. If a pushpin map is being used, the location will be used for the map's caption unless the map_caption parameter is set.
|-
|'''relief'''
| If a location map template is specified, relief=1 will attempt to display a relief map if one is available. To force the default map image to display use {{para|map_relief|0}}.
|-
|'''label'''
| Label to be used for the valley's location on the map. If not specified, the value of the ''name'' parameter is used.
|-
|'''label_position'''
| The position of the label on the pushpin map relative to the pushpin coordinate marker. Valid options are {left, right, top, bottom, none}. If this field is not specified, the default value is ''right''.
|-
|'''coordinates'''
| The latitude and longitude of the valley using the {{tl|coord}} template with ''display=inline,title''. If the article uses a geolinks template in the external links section, do not use the ''display'' parameter.
